Oubliette Posted January 5, 2013 Share Posted January 5, 2013 Also, yes - when you first install Skyrim there will not be a Meshes or Texture folder in your Data folder. Those are only created when you start modding the game. All of the vanilla assets are contained safely in the BSA's. It protects your original content from being corrupted or deleted in the modding process.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
